ECJ not yet able to give timeline for completion of fieldwork to establish new St. Catherine boundaries

The Electoral Commission of Jamaica, ECJ says it cannot give a timeline for the completion of fieldwork to establish the new boundaries for St. Catherine.

This is in relation to work being done for Portmore to become Jamaica’s fifteenth parish.

Director of Elections Glasspole Brown gave the update at yesterday’s meeting of the Constituency Boundaries Committee of Parliament. 

He said the ECJ has written to the Ministry of Local Government, to get the new boundaries for the redefined St. Catherine and this will be gazetted.

However, when questioned by committee members about how long the process will take Mr. Brown said the process has just begun and as such, he cannot commit to a timeline. 

He said he is hoping to provide an update in May.

The next general election is expected to be called by September. 

In light of this, committee member Edmund Bartlett expressed hope that the process will be completed with alacrity.
